Alphademic Learning

  • Home
  • About us
    • Our Mission
    • Our Volunteers
    • Testimonials
  • Classes
    • Ongoing Classes
    • Class Calendar
    • Archived Classes
  • Events
    • Past Events
  • Resources
    • Discord
    • Euclid's Orchard
    • Financial Aid
  • Volunteer
  • YouTube
  • Sponsors
  • Home
  • About us
    • Our Mission
    • Our Volunteers
    • Testimonials
  • Classes
    • Ongoing Classes
    • Class Calendar
    • Archived Classes
  • Events
    • Past Events
  • Resources
    • Discord
    • Euclid's Orchard
    • Financial Aid
  • Volunteer
  • YouTube
  • Sponsors

Computer Science Principles

Class Info

Aimed at advanced middle school and incoming high school students, this course will supplement students who are enrolling in their schools’ AP Computer Science Principles class. It will aid students in getting ahead. This course will be based on the contents of the AP exam, including everything from undecidable problems to basic programming skills. This course is also useful for students who simply want to learn basic computing and programming concepts. ​
ap_csp_syllabus.pdf
File Size: 42 kb
File Type: pdf
Download File

Instructor Info

Picture
Janna Han
[email protected]
Janna is a rising freshman at Watchung Hills Regional High School. In school, she has participated in a multitude of clubs, including the debate club and robotics club, where she has won numerous awards. Additionally, she graduated at the top of her class and has received countless honors in her academic work. In her free time, she enjoys reading, playing the clarinet, and playing tennis. She is excited for this opportunity to help others find their passion and potential in these areas.

Class Recordings

Copyright ​© 2020-2025 Alphademic Learning. All rights reserved.
Alphademic Learning is a registered 501(c)(3) nonprofit.
Privacy Policy
Terms and Conditions
​Media Kit
​
Donate
Contact
​
Newsletter Subscription
Last updated May 26, 2025
Follow us!
Picture